1. Introduction BeamNG.drive, developed by BeamNG GmbH, represents a pinnacle in real-time vehicle simulation. Unlike traditional racing games that rely on pre-rendered damage models, BeamNG.drive utilizes a proprietary soft-body physics engine. This engine simulates every component of a vehicle in real-time, resulting in realistic deformation, damage, and handling dynamics.
